How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Applegate?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Applegate Studio Apartments | $2,606 | $1,400 | $4,630 |
Applegate 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,237 | $1,440 | $6,260 |
Applegate 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,732 | $1,623 | $6,880 |
Applegate 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,016 | $1,900 | $4,276 |
Applegate 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,727 | $3,250 | $4,484 |
